Christopher Tollefsen, PhD
Professor of Philosophy, University of South Carolina
Christopher Tollefsen is Professor of Philosophy at the University of South Carolina; he has twice been a visiting fellow in the James Madison Program at Princeton University. He has published numerous articles, book chapters, and reviews on bioethics and natural law ethics. He is the author, co-author, or editor of five recent books, including Biomedical Research and Beyond: Expanding the Ethics of Inquiry, and, with Robert P. George, Embryo: A Defense of Human Life. His book Lying and Christian Ethics will appear with Cambridge University Press in April of 2014.
Areas of Specialization
natural law ethics, bioethics, philosophy of action
